How to fill out national register of historic
How to fill out the national register of historic:
01
Start by gathering all the necessary information and documentation related to the historic property you wish to register. This may include historical records, photographs, architectural plans, and any other relevant materials.
02
Visit the website of the organization responsible for maintaining the national register of historic places in your country or region. In the United States, this would be the National Park Service.
03
Look for the specific instructions and guidelines provided by the organization on how to complete the registration process. These instructions will usually outline the required forms, supporting documents, and any fees that may be associated with the registration.
04
Fill out the required forms accurately and completely. These forms generally ask for information about the property's historic significance, architectural features, and any historic events or figures associated with it. Provide as much detail as possible to support your case for inclusion in the register.
05
Attach any supporting documents, such as photographs, architectural drawings, and historical research findings, as required by the registration process. These documents will help to validate the historical importance and architectural significance of the property.
06
Submit the completed forms and supporting documents to the organization responsible for maintaining the national register of historic places. Follow their specified submission process, whether it is through mail, email, or an online portal.
Who needs the national register of historic:
01
Historians and researchers: The national register of historic places serves as a valuable resource for historians and researchers interested in studying and documenting the built heritage of a country or region. It provides a comprehensive listing of significant historic sites that have been recognized and documented.
02
Property owners: Property owners who have a site of historic significance can benefit from having their property listed on the national register. It can help promote and preserve the property's historical value, potentially attracting tourism, funding, or grants for restoration or preservation projects.
03
Government agencies and local authorities: The national register of historic places is often used as a reference by government agencies, local authorities, and planning departments when making decisions regarding land use, development, and preservation. It helps guide policies and strategies for the protection and conservation of historic properties.
04
Tourism industry: The national register of historic places can be a valuable tool for the tourism industry in promoting heritage tourism. It provides a curated list of significant historic sites that visitors can explore, contributing to the cultural and economic vitality of the surrounding areas.

What is national register of historic?
The National Register of Historic Places is the official list of the Nation's historic places worthy of preservation.
Who is required to file national register of historic?
Property owners or stakeholders interested in having a property listed on the National Register of Historic Places are required to file.
How to fill out national register of historic?
To fill out the National Register of Historic Places application, you need to provide detailed information about the property's history, significance, and physical description.
What is the purpose of national register of historic?
The purpose of the National Register of Historic Places is to identify and protect properties of historical significance.
What information must be reported on national register of historic?
Information such as the property's historical significance, architectural style, and physical description must be reported on the National Register of Historic Places application.
